Uploaded image for project: 'Hybrid Cloud Console'
  1. Hybrid Cloud Console
  2. RHCLOUD-25673

Disable integrations in case of unrecoverable error(s) in the Notifications connectors

XMLWordPrintable

    • 2
    • False
    • Hide

      None

      Show
      None
    • False
    • None
    • Unset
    • No

      Errors that may be considered "unrecoverable" can be:

      • HTTP 4xx errors
      • repeated 5xx errors
      • other kinds of errors such as a repeated connection timeout indicating that the remote server isn't healthy/available

      The Notifications connectors need the ability to return details to the engine about such errors. We'll need to include that information in the payload returned through the platform.notifications.fromcamel Kafka topic.

      On the engine side, we need to implement for all connectors something similar to what we currently have in the webhook processor.

              Unassigned Unassigned
              glepage@redhat.com Gwenneg Lepage
              Votes:
              0 Vote for this issue
              Watchers:
              6 Start watching this issue

                Created:
                Updated:
                Resolved: